You could potentially get untrue certification loan cancellation should your establishment your went to wrongly specialized your qualifications to own government student aid. Brand new National User Law Center identifies brand new four implies this may happen: “You can find five certain classes that may trigger a discharge. The original three not true degree classes: Capacity to Work for, Disqualifying Status and you can Forgery implement in order to FFEL and Direct financing received at the very least partly into or once January step one, 1986. The latest fourth classification, identity theft & fraud, is obtainable whether your untrue certification happened down to a criminal activity off identity theft & fraud.” To learn more about this type of potential facts, you will want to check out the National User Legislation Cardiovascular system web site.

Direct Federal figuratively speaking go into standard shortly after 270 days of non-payment; Federal Family relations Studies Fund enter into standard shortly after 330 times of non-percentage.
Defaulting to the a federal student loan offers really serious consequences, usually worse than defaulting on the credit cards or other statement payment. With regards to the You.S. Company from Knowledge, defaulted loans produce the following the serious outcomes:
- The whole outstanding harmony of the financing and you will any attention was quickly payday loans Rancho Cucamonga CA due and you may payable (i.e., besides their monthly premiums to carry the new membership latest, but instead, a complete harmony of one’s mortgage).
- You eradicate eligibility to have deferment, forbearance and people payment plans.
- Your treat qualifications for additional federal pupil support.
- Your loan membership is assigned to a portfolio agencies.
- The mortgage would be said due to the fact unpaid to credit reporting agencies, ruining your credit rating. Your own federal and state taxes could be withheld because of a tax offset. This is why the inner Money Provider may take the government and you can state income tax refund to put on on many defaulted education loan financial obligation.
- Your student loan obligations will increase by the later charges, extra interest, judge can cost you, collection fees, attorney’s charges and every other expenses associated with the brand new collection techniques.
- Your boss (within demand of the national) is withhold money from your earnings and post the bucks to the federal government. This process is called salary garnishment.
- The borrowed funds manager can take lawsuit up against you, and you may struggle to buy otherwise sell property such as a house.
- Government personnel face the possibility of with fifteen % of the throw away shell out offset by the the manager toward cost of their loan owing to Government Salary Offset system.
Reestablishing borrowing and you will recovering from their government education loan starting default takes decades.
